摘要:
PHP軟件開發(fā)是指使用PHP編程語言進(jìn)行軟件開發(fā)的過程。本文從四個方面對PHP軟件開發(fā)進(jìn)行詳細(xì)闡述,包括語言特點(diǎn)、應(yīng)用領(lǐng)域、開發(fā)流程和開發(fā)工具。通過解釋主題、陳述觀點(diǎn)和提供相關(guān)證據(jù),展示PHP軟件開發(fā)的重要性和優(yōu)勢。
一、語言特點(diǎn)
1.靈活性和可擴(kuò)展性:PHP語言具有靈活性和可擴(kuò)展性,適用于開發(fā)各種類型的軟件。
2.易學(xué)易用:PHP語法簡單明了,易于學(xué)習(xí)和使用,降低了軟件開發(fā)的門檻。
3.強(qiáng)大的數(shù)據(jù)庫支持:PHP具有良好的數(shù)據(jù)庫支持,可輕松連接和操作各種數(shù)據(jù)庫。
4.跨平臺兼容性:PHP可在多個操作系統(tǒng)上運(yùn)行,具有良好的跨平臺兼容性。
5.開源社區(qū)支持:PHP是開源的,擁有龐大的開源社區(qū),并且有豐富的文檔和資源可供開發(fā)者參考和利用。
二、應(yīng)用領(lǐng)域
1.網(wǎng)站開發(fā):PHP在網(wǎng)站開發(fā)中應(yīng)用廣泛,可以快速構(gòu)建動態(tài)網(wǎng)站、電子商務(wù)平臺等。
2.內(nèi)容管理系統(tǒng):PHP的開發(fā)框架和庫可以用于構(gòu)建強(qiáng)大的內(nèi)容管理系統(tǒng),滿足不同企業(yè)的需求。
3.電子商務(wù)平臺:借助PHP開發(fā)的電子商務(wù)平臺,企業(yè)可以快速建立和運(yùn)營自己的在線商店。
4.社交網(wǎng)絡(luò)應(yīng)用:PHP強(qiáng)大的數(shù)據(jù)庫支持和靈活的編程特性,使其成為構(gòu)建社交網(wǎng)絡(luò)應(yīng)用的理想選擇。
三、開發(fā)流程
1.需求分析:明確軟件開發(fā)的需求和目標(biāo)。
2.架構(gòu)設(shè)計:設(shè)計軟件的整體結(jié)構(gòu),確定模塊和功能。
3.編碼實(shí)現(xiàn):按照設(shè)計方案使用PHP語言進(jìn)行編碼實(shí)現(xiàn)。
4.測試調(diào)試:對開發(fā)的軟件進(jìn)行測試和調(diào)試,確保功能正常。
5.部署上線:將開發(fā)完成的軟件部署到服務(wù)器上,使其可以正常運(yùn)行。
四、開發(fā)工具
1.集成開發(fā)環(huán)境:例如PHPStorm、Sublime Text等,提供代碼編輯、調(diào)試、版本控制等功能。
2.數(shù)據(jù)庫管理工具:如phpMyAdmin、Navicat等,用于管理數(shù)據(jù)庫和執(zhí)行SQL語句。
3.版本控制工具:如Git、SVN等,用于團(tuán)隊(duì)協(xié)作和代碼版本管理。
4.框架和庫:如Laravel、Symfony等,提供常用功能和開發(fā)模板,提高開發(fā)效率。
結(jié)論:
本文通過詳細(xì)闡述了PHP軟件開發(fā)的四個方面,并強(qiáng)調(diào)了其在網(wǎng)站開發(fā)、內(nèi)容管理系統(tǒng)、電子商務(wù)平臺和社交網(wǎng)絡(luò)應(yīng)用等領(lǐng)域的重要性和廣泛應(yīng)用。同時,本文介紹了PHP語言的特點(diǎn)、開發(fā)流程和常用工具,幫助讀者更好地了解和掌握PHP軟件開發(fā)技術(shù)。建議讀者深入學(xué)習(xí)和實(shí)踐,與時俱進(jìn)地應(yīng)用PHP語言開發(fā)出更加優(yōu)秀和創(chuàng)新的軟件產(chǎn)品。